Footloose is a leading UK specialist for independent travel world wide. We can tailor-make all your holiday, trekking, activity, hotel, transport and tour requirements.
The Footloose Travel world service is made possible by a network of agents around the world. These agents are chosen for their local knowledge and high standards, as well as their understanding of the sort of trips that Footloose travelers want.
When you travel with Footloose your day-to-day contact will be with
your guides and porters. These are all local people, trained, experienced
and eager to pass on their love of their own countries to you. We are
pleased to say that this contact is often reported back to us as a major
factor in people's enjoyment of their trip.

Roger Gook has spent a lifetime travelling to remote parts of the world. He has organised and led adventure treks in the Himalayas, climbing trips in the Andes, safaris in East Africa, desert travel with the Bedouin in Egypt, jungle trips in the Amazon and a lot of other trips in many other countries. Roger used this experience to set up a major trekking company nearly 25 years ago. Eleven years ago he took on another challenge and yet another company was born, this time starting in his spare room - Footloose Adventure Travel. Nowadays many of his trips are spent sailing in various parts of the world.
